
Okay, so Hollow Knight: Silksong totally blew up when it came out in 2025, and I just saw that Team Cherry announced it’s already sold seven million copies! That’s insane, honestly. It’s amazing to see a game I love doing so well.
So, if you’re like me and have already explored every nook and cranny of Hornet’s story, get ready for some amazing news! They’re planning a huge new expansion called Sea of Sorrow, and it’s going to add a ton to the main game in 2026. I’m so excited!
Here’s what the studio had to say about the free DLC on its website:

Get ready for more adventures with Hornet! Our new, free expansion, themed around the sea, will add new areas, challenging bosses, and useful tools. We’re keeping most of the details under wraps for now, but we’ll share more information soon before the release of Hollow Knight: Silksong – Sea of Sorrow.
The Hollow Knight team is creating an update for the first game, bringing new, yet-to-be-detailed features and bug fixes to all platforms, including PlayStation 4.
For the millions of Hollow Knight fans among you, there’s lots to look forward to, then.
